Inspector’s narrative

What the inspector wrote

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Hanna Gough made an unannounced visit to the facility for the purpose of conducting a plan of correction visit. LPA was greeted and granted entry by staff. LPA met with Administrator (AD) Aurelia Olais and discussed the purpose of the visit. During a case management visit on November 18, 2025, LPA observed rodent droppings and rodent traps in the facility office storage room and private office of licensee. LPA toured the facility and did not observe any new droppings and that the storage room and office have been cleaned of previously observed droppings. LPA observed a pest control report from Pro-Source Pest Control and Prevention stating that on November 21, 2025, the facility was inspected and no new evidence of rodent activity was observed. LPA observed a follow up inspection on November 26, 2025, stating that no new activity was found during the inspection. Based on today’s observations the plan of correction has been fulfilled by the assigned date of November 19, 2025, thus clearing the Type A citation CCR 87303(a). An exit interview was conducted and a copy of this report and clearance letter was left at the facility.
